You might be concerned that owning a pressure washer will bring your water intake up. Surely you can not obtain an area that spotless without utilizing a ton of waterright? As long as you're using it properly, utilizing a pressure washing machine rather of a garden tube can really save a lot of water. Pressure Washing.

If the work takes half an hour, you 'd make use of 60 gallons of water. That might appear like a lot, however it's a lot less than it would certainly take to do the very same job with a garden pipe, which uses someplace around 8-10 gallons of water a min. 1 Utilizing a yard hose would certainly as a result take up to 300 gallons of water.


Genuinely, the job would certainly take longer using a normal yard pipe considering that it has much less force than a pressure washeraround 40 PSI vs the 1500 or more PSI that a stress washing machine generates. Pressure Washing. 1 The key to a pressure washer's performance is, as the name recommends, pressure. It is essential to have an appropriate volume of why not try here water for a job, however it's the force of that water that offers you the ability to lift dirt from a surface so it can be cleaned away

2 If you've ever invested cash on stress washing in the past, you may discover that investing in a stress washing machine can be a good monetary decision. As of 2024, the average expense of employing a person to stress clean your home is $308, while the cost of leasing a stress washing machine (the tools, not the person) varies from $35 to $175 a day.


If you think you'll utilize it more than a couple of times a year, buying a pressure washing machine starts to make a lot a lot more monetary feeling. Plus, by obtaining your own stress washer instead of renting one, you'll be rid of the stress (no word play here meant) to finish a job within a day or more.
